Mighty Works of God Divine Providence StudentI am impressed with the ease of use for teacher--if you ever wanted to use the principle approach but needed some guidance, the Mighty Works of God Teacher's book is very helpful. As a late bloomer to Christianity, I was in the midst of having babies and homeschooling when I learned about the Principle Approach, nearly twenty years ago. It was overwhelming for me to try to learn and teach it to the children at the same time, so I gave up after gleaning what I could. I am so glad to see this set. I am using it with the boys and we are seeing God's mighty hand in our history.

Mighty Works of God:  Self Government Teacher's GuideThe artwork in the student book is absolutely wonderful. I love a well designed book.

There's a CD-Rom that's included in the Teacher's Guide for printing student work pages from your computer. As someone who dislikes holding a baby on my hip and amusing a toddler while making copies at the local copier store, this is a blessing! Well, can you tell I started homeschooling back in the '80s!

There are three levels in the Mighty Works of God series: Self Government, Liberty and Justice for All, Divine Providence.

Why Use the Mighty Works of God Series?

The main reason to use this series to teach history is that it is based on the Principle Approach. I admit that I am not an expert, but what I did learn from it was that our nation has a Christian heritage, God was, is, and still has His hand in the workings of our nation, and how to "read, research, and reason."

That's why when people ask me for what grades can you use the Mighty Works series, I tell them it's up to them. Though intended for primary grades, if your upper elementary children don't know these basics, then do all three, but do them faster. If they have excellent reading skills, let them read sections in the Teacher's Guide that you would be reading aloud to a primary student. You can adjust the assignments that seem too easy for the older student.

"A Primary Level History for the Home and School, that the boys and girls of the 21st Century might remember the mighty works of God in bringing froth this nation. The challenge of Self Government, first in the life of the individual, and then its historic development in the city, state, and nation is presented in vocabulary for the young student. Readers consider Christ as the cause of Self Government, the Bible in English and its effect in history, God's Hand in the discovery of the New World, the individuals and events which God used to produce a new nation built upon the idea of Self Government, and the expansion of the nation. The delightful illustrations and beautiful maps enhance the volume and make it a book to be treasured by families and students.

Liberty and Justice For All, the second volume in the Mighty Works of God series "focuses on Christ as the source of liberty, both individual and national. Emphasis is made upon the individuals and events God used to bring forth American liberty, and the fruit of liberty, America's growth and expansion. Children will delight in American patriots and their love for liberty, as well as the adventures of the explorers and mountain men used by God to open the West."

Divine Providence, the third volume in the Mighty Works of God series "provides an engaging presentation of God's marvelous hand in nations – in the placement of men in nations, the fundamental laws of self and civil government, Christ and His gift of internal liberty, Christianity's answer to pagan ideas, and the westward movement of Christianity and liberty from Europe to America. The Revolutionary Period records abundant evidence of Divine Providence as Americans struggled to preserve the precious gift of American liberty. Individuals and a nation at liberty move forward into a fascinating era of invention and progress, leading into the 20th century and the worldwide struggle to protect liberty against the threat of tyranny."
